Dubsado: Client Relationship Management
At the core of my tech stack is Dubsado, helping me manage client relationships with ease. It allows me to automate tasks, so I can focus on providing personalized services while ensuring every client feels valued. One of the reasons I love Dubsado is its ability to streamline almost every part of my business, from onboarding to invoicing.
Proposals, Contracts and Invoices: With Dubsado, I can create a seamless booking process for my clients. Sending out proposals, contracts, invoices and onboarding clients is incredibly easy with workflows and pretty much a completely hands-off process. I can even automate follow-ups via workflows to ensure clients never miss a deadline. 🎉
Client Onboarding: Dubsado’s customizable forms and questionnaires make it easy for potential clients to provide the necessary information before their project starts. This helps us get started quickly without the back-and-forth emails.
Communication: With Dubsado’s workflows, my clients receive automated emails with updates throughout their project without me having to manually send each email.
Client Portals: This feature allows clients to log into their own portal to review and submit forms, and access important project details. It gives businesses a professional edge and provides clients with an organized and transparent experience. I don’t use the portal with my clients because I point them to Google Drive, but for many of my clients this is a key feature of Dubsado.
Google Workspace: Email, Video Conferencing, Calendar, File Storage
Google Workspace (formerly G Suite) is my central hub for productivity and communication, helping me stay organized and connected. It’s more than just email, it’s how I manage my calendar, meet with clients, manage tasks, and store and share files.
Gmail: Having a professional email address is crucial. When you’re running a business, using a domain-based email like "info@yourdomain.com" helps you come across as a professional (yes… people won’t take you as seriously if your email is mybusiness@gmail.com). Gmail’s intuitive design and seamless integration with other Google apps make it my top choice for communication.
Google Meet: While I’ve used Zoom in the past, I’ve transitioned to Google Meet for video conferencing because it’s included in my Google Workspace subscription, saving me an extra fee. Plus, it integrates smoothly with all my other Google apps and even Dubsado’s appointment scheduler.
Google Drive: I store all my business documents on Google Drive, ensuring they are secure and easily accessible from any device. I also use it with my clients as a type of portal, creating project folders for each of them to store all their files.
Google Calendar: This is how I manage my schedule. Whether it’s client meetings, project deadlines or my kids sports, everything’s neatly organized so that I’m never double booked.
Google Docs: It allows me to create, share, and edit documents in real-time with clients. Instead of sending multiple versions back and forth, we can work together seamlessly on a single document.
Google Tasks: Google Tasks helps me manage to-dos, and stay on top of smaller action items without needing a separate task manager. I can create tasks, set due dates, see the tasks in my Google calendar and check them off as I complete them.
Zapier: Automation Software
Zapier is the glue that connects all my favorite tools. With Zapier, I can automate tasks that save me hours when I sign a new client. It handles all the behind-the-scenes data transfer between different platforms, which means I spend less time on manual tasks and more time on what matters: serving my clients.
Automating Tasks: I’ve set up a Zap that transfers data from Dubsado to Google Drive, Gmail, Airtable, and other apps as part of my client onboarding process. These Zaps ensure that many of the manual steps I was taking - like creating project folders or copying Google Docs for each new client - are done automatically, without needing to lift a finger.
Reducing Errors: Zapier helps reduce the risk of human error by automating tasks for me. By letting Zapier handle these repetitive tasks, I can focus on higher-level strategic work for my business.
Kit (formerly ConvertKit): Email Automation Software
Kit (formerly ConvertKit) powers my email marketing, helping me stay connected with my audience and nurture client relationships over time. Email marketing can seem overwhelming, but Kit simplifies the process with intuitive automation and a clean interface.
Freebies: I use Kit to send out free resources to people who sign up on my website. These lead magnets help grow my email list while providing value to potential clients.
Email Sequences: With Kit, I can create email sequences that send out relevant content over time. Whether it’s a welcome series or a template purchase sequence, these emails help keep my audience engaged.
Automation: Kit’s automation features save me time by handling repetitive tasks, like assigning tags to subscribers based on their activity. This ensures that each subscriber receives the right content at the right time, enhancing their experience with my brand.
Airtable: Data Management
Airtable is a powerful database tool that helps me keep all my business data organized. Even with a free account, Airtable provides more than enough functionality to keep track of key information across all areas of my business.
Note: I use the free version, I can do everything I want without the paid plan.
Data Tracking: I use Airtable to track leads, client payments, reviews, and even my YouTube video content. It’s my one-stop shop for business data, keeping everything in one organized space.
Interfaces: With Airtable, I can create interfaces that give me a snapshot of my business financials, plus other key metrics. These customized views help me stay on top of important metrics without having to dive deep into spreadsheets.

Loom: Video Creation & Editing
Loom is my go-to tool for recording and editing YouTube videos and to quickly create short, informative videos for my clients.
Because now Loom has an AI feature, it allows me to edit videos by editing the text transcript, saving me tons of time.
It’s also the perfect tool for walking clients through their Dubsado setups and other processes without needing a live call.
Efficient Editing: Instead of manually cutting and trimming video files, I can edit videos by simply editing the transcript. This makes video creation much faster and easier.
Client Walkthroughs: Loom lets me record detailed walkthroughs of a client projects. These videos serve as a mini guide or SOP that clients can refer back to whenever needed.
One-Take Videos: One of my favorite features is Loom’s ability to pause recordings mid-way, so I can create polished, one-take videos even when I need to pause in between takes.
Fast and Convenient: Loom’s simplicity makes it quick to create and share a video with a client. I no longer need to schedule meetings for every minor update or explanation.
Stripe: Payment Processing
Stripe is my trusted payment processor. It allows me to accept payments securely from clients while providing them with a seamless experience.
Stripe takes about 2.9% off each transaction and yes, it adds up. But having a way for clients to pay easily and quickly, means that I’ve signed more clients overall - so it has paid for itself.
Easy Payment Process: Stripe simplifies the payment process for my clients, offering a secure platform for them to pay for services.
Integrations: Stripe integrates seamlessly with Dubsado, so my clients can pay directly through their Dubsado invoices without having to leave the platform. This creates a smooth, professional experience for them and saves me the hassle of manual payment tracking.
Secure Payments: Stripe offers built-in security features like fraud prevention and encryption to ensure client payment information is protected.
Stripe Checkout: With Stripe’s hosted checkout page, clients can pay for my Dubsado templates directly through a beautifully designed, secure interface, ensuring a smooth payment process from any device.
